Ruby Maxwell Trophy
Friday 10 June at Mossley pavilion saw the second year of the ruby Maxwell trophy. The football match organised by Council worker Jim Maxwell and his family in memory of their late mother is going from strength to strength.
The match takes place with two teams of local footballers competing for the Ruby Maxwell trophy donated by Newtownabbey Borough Council’s sport and play development team. The keenly fought game was seen by a large crowd of local spectators who enjoyed the good weather and high quality football. The match saw the orange team run out winners but the real winner on the evening was the charity who were presented with a cheque for £2036 by the Maxwell family with a further £200 collected from the spectators on the night.
The night came to an end with children and family members releasing balloons into the air.
The event was a great success and all involved would like to thank all the players, fundraiser and people who donated and look forward to an even bigger turnout and support next year.
